System setup
Sets, Changes, or deletes the administrator (admin) password (sometimes called
the "setup" password).
Sets, Changes, or deletes the system password.
Enables or disables the requirement for at least one upper case letter.
Default: OFF
Enables or disables the requirement for at least one lower case letter.
Default: OFF
Enables or disables the requirement for at least one digit number.
Default: OFF
Enables or disables the requirement for at least one special character.
Default: OFF
Specify the minimum number of characters allowed for the password.
Default: 4
Bypass the System (Boot) Password and the internal hard drive password
prompts during a system restart.
Default: Disabled
Enables or disables the user to change the system and hard drive password
without the need for admin password.
Default: ON
Enables or disables the user from entering BIOS Setup when an Admin Password
is set.
Default: OFF
Enables or disables the master password support.
Default: OFF
Enables or disables BIOS updates through UEFI capsule update packages.
Default: ON
Enables the computer to recover from a bad BIOS image, as long as the Boot
Block portion is intact and functioning.
Default: ON
